Спорадичне фатальне безсоння
ORPHA:586130· ICD-10 A81.9· Sporadic fatal insomnia
Визначення(English summary)
A rare sporadic human prion disease characterized by adult onset of progredient neurodegeneration presenting as a combination of psychiatric, sleep, and oculomotor disturbances, with development of progressive cognitive impairment (the predominantly affected cognitive domains being memory, temporal and/or spatial orientation, language, executive functions, and attention), postural instability, and sometimes additional motor abnormalities and autonomic hyperactivity, in the course of the disease. Bilateral thalamic hypometabolism on FDG-PET imaging and positive prion seeding activity in the cerebrospinal fluid are present in many cases. The disease is fatal within typically two to three years.
